top of page
Home
Careers
Contact
More
Use tab to navigate through the menu items.
APPLY
SDET
Remote
Can relocate (if required)?
Work Authorization
Resume
(Max 15MB)
Cover Letter
(Max 15MB)
Submit
Thank you for your application!
bottom of page